A Highly Diverting Festival!
Our amazing crew of staff and volunteers work hard to make Green Festival sustainable...
- Hundreds of thousands of pounds of waste have been diverted from our landfills:
- Plastics, aluminum, glass, mixed paper and cardboard, electronic waste, compost and grey water
- Many valuable resources have been recovered
- Attendees have been educated about eco-product alternatives, composting and landfill diversion
- Almost 130,000 pounds of materials from the 2007 Chicago, DC and San Francisco events were diverted.
What does 98% diversion mean?
Last year the San Francisco Green Festival far exceeded expectations for landfill diversion:
Total Waste Collected: 48,745 lbs
2% Went to landfill: 980 lbs
